One-Day Itinerary for Yadgir

  1. 9:00AM: Yadgir Fort
    5 minutes (1.2 km) from Yadgir Bus Stand

    Start your day with a visit to Yadgir Fort. Built in the 15th century, it offers a glimpse into the rich history of the region. The fort is surrounded by a moat and has several watchtowers and bastions.

  2. 10:00AM: Sri Venkateshwara Temple
    20 minutes (7.5 km) from Yadgir Fort

    Next, head to Sri Venkateshwara Temple, a popular pilgrimage site dedicated to Lord Vishnu. The temple is known for its stunning architecture and intricate carvings.

  3. 12:00PM: Tumkur Bhima Dam
    1 hour (43 km) from Sri Venkateshwara Temple

    Enjoy a picnic lunch at Tumkur Bhima Dam, a beautiful spot surrounded by hills and forests. You can go boating, fishing or relax by the serene waters.

  4. 3:00PM: Basaveshwara Statue
    1 hour 30 minutes (77 km) from Tumkur Bhima Dam

    Visit the iconic Basaveshwara Statue, a 108-foot-tall structure dedicated to the 12th-century philosopher and social reformer, Basavanna. The statue is located on a sprawling 8-acre campus.

  5. 5:00PM: Sri Lakshmi Narasimha Swamy Temple
    30 minutes (13 km) from Basaveshwara Statue

    End your day with a visit to Sri Lakshmi Narasimha Swamy Temple, a beautiful temple dedicated to Lord Narasimha. The temple is known for its serene ambience and stunning architecture.
